I will highlight some of the cons to the Disney Cultural Exchange Program; not everything is always pixie dust. You will feel that the only thing you are doing is working, some people were working up to 60 hours a week. The transportation runs twice an hour to and from your location with bus journeys usually being forty minutes long.  You will have to pay for your own flights and medical insurance and rent for your flat.
